What are Fib Time Tools?
Fib time tools apply Fibonacci analysis to the horizontal axis of the chart instead of the vertical one. Where a Fibonacci retracement asks how far a move may travel in price, time tools ask how long a move may take. The two common forms are Fibonacci time zones, vertical lines plotted at Fibonacci-sequence intervals (1, 2, 3, 5, 8, 13, 21 bars) from a chosen anchor, and trend-based Fib time, which measures the duration of a reference swing and projects ratios of that duration (0.382, 0.618, 1, 1.618) forward to mark dates where a later move might complete.
Time analysis is the older obsession: Gann's work made when as important as where, Elliott related wave durations to Fibonacci counts, and the platform tools inherit both traditions in simplified form. The sequence-count version descends from Elliott-era bar counting; the ratio version applies the projection logic of price tools to duration, treating a swing's length in bars as transferable the way its length in points is.
Both tools produce windows to watch rather than predictions. Everything depends on the anchor: shift the starting bar and every line moves. Practitioners commonly ignore the first few time-zone lines, which crowd too tightly to mean anything, and treat the later ones as calendar checkpoints in the same spirit as fixed time cycles: moments to look for a turn, valid only if price behavior confirms one.
The craft is discipline about weak evidence. Time tools have thinner empirical standing than price tools, so serious use keeps them strictly secondary: anchors on major, unambiguous pivots; early lines discarded; windows treated as attention schedules rather than signals; and action reserved for the coincidences, a projected time window arriving while price simultaneously tests a meaningful support or resistance level, where the two axes agree that something is due to be decided.
How to use Fib time tools
The tools schedule attention; price behavior inside the windows does the deciding.
- 1Anchor on a major pivot: a structural swing high or low whose significance is not in dispute, since every line inherits the anchor's quality.
- 2For time zones, plot the sequence intervals forward and discard the first several lines, which sit too close together to mean anything.
- 3For trend-based time, measure a reference swing's duration in bars and project its ratios (0.382, 0.618, 1.0, 1.618) from the chosen point.
- 4Treat each projected date as a watch window of a few bars, not a single deadline bar.
- 5Act only on agreement: a time window plus a price test of a real level is the tradeable coincidence; a time line crossing empty space is nothing.
- 6Re-anchor when structure replaces the old pivot, and let obsolete time studies go rather than layering them.
How it's calculated
Vertical lines placed at Fibonacci bar counts or at Fibonacci multiples of a reference wave's duration, projecting when a reaction may be due.
Everything is counted in bars, so the same anchors mark different calendar dates on different timeframes and around session gaps.
The first few zones sit close together and are usually disregarded; spacing between later zones grows by a factor approaching 1.618.
Some tools anchor time zones with two points and space the lines at Fibonacci multiples of that base interval instead of single bars.
How traders use it
- As reversal watch-windows: when price approaches a projected time line while also testing a meaningful price level, traders watch for turning behavior, treating the overlap of time and price as stronger evidence than either alone.
- To estimate correction length: trend-based Fib time projects ratios of the prior swing's duration, flagging the dates where a pullback has consumed 0.618 or 1.0 of the time the impulse took, with confirmation still required there.
- As a confluence input: a time window that lands on a Fibonacci clusters in price gives a specific date-and-level combination to plan scenarios around.
- Alongside calendar structure: projected windows are cross-checked against fixed calendar references such as period opens and boundary sessions, since a 'Fibonacci date' that coincides with a quarter turn owes its activity to the calendar as much as the count.
- For patience management: swing traders use duration ratios to calibrate expectations, a correction that has consumed a full 1.0 of its impulse's time without breaking structure argues the trend's rhythm has slowed, informing sizing and re-entry pacing rather than triggering anything.
Fib time tools vs neighboring references
Fib Retracement: The retracement grades a move's depth in price; time tools grade its duration in bars. They share the ratio family and the anchor-dependence, and the strongest readings come where the two axes point at the same moment together.
Fib Geometry Tools: Geometry tools (fans, arcs) blend price and time into slopes and curves, committing to a specific rate of travel. Time tools keep the axes separate, projecting dates without claiming what price will do on the way to them.
Period Opens: Period opens are fixed calendar anchors everyone shares; Fib time windows are derived from chosen swings and differ per analyst. When a projected window lands on a period boundary, expect the calendar, not the count, to be doing most of the work.
